[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#308586: trying to overwrite `/usr/lib/python2.3/site-packages/apt_pkg.so', which is also in package python-apt



tags 308586 patch
> Selecting previously deselected package python2.3-apt.
> Unpacking python2.3-apt (from .../python2.3-apt_0.6.11_i386.deb) ...
> dpkg: error processing /var/cache/apt/archives/python2.3-apt_0.6.11_i386.deb (--unpack):
>  trying to overwrite `/usr/lib/python2.3/site-packages/apt_pkg.so', which is also in package python-apt
> dpkg-deb: subprocess paste killed by signal (Broken pipe)

Ok, that's my fault. In my tree I've splitted the python 2.3 stuff
out of python-apt into its own package. python-apt is now contains
only documentation and depends on python2.3-apt.

The problem is that we are missing a versioned conflict against
older versions of python-apt, which contains the same files as
python2.3-apt does now.

As a workaround you can upgrade to the latest version of python-apt
from experimental, that will pull in python2.3-apt automatically and
fix the error you discribe.

While we're at it, should we add a Suggests: line for python-apt to
python2.3-apt and python2.4-apt?

A fix (added Conflict: python-apt (<< 0.6.11) to python2.3-apt), is
available as Greek0@gmx.net/python-apt--debian--0.6--patch-13 at
<URL:http://greek0.net/~greek0/archives>.

Sorry for the problems the missing conflict has caused.

Cheers,
Greek0

Attachment: signature.asc
Description: Digital signature


Reply to: